Item Knowledge management influence on safety management practices evidence from construction industry(IGI Global cust@igi-global.com, 2019) Deepak, M.D.; Mahesh, G.; Medi, N.K.Many studies have been conducted in relation with knowledge management (KM), indicating the benefit associated with KM; among which safety management (SM) improvement is one of them. So, the aim of this article is to assess the influence of KM on SM practices in construction industry. In this regard, various factors that affect KM and SM are identified through literature review. Then, a questionnaire survey was facilitated to collect data based on the identified factors. These factors are ranked using a relative importance index (RII) to ascertain the level of importance among its group. Further, correlation analysis and multiple linear regression analysis are carried out to test and measure the strength of the relationship between KM and SM factors. Results indicate that there exists a definite and significant relationship between the factors of KM and SM in construction industry. Yet, knowledge management is a neglected dimension when developing safety culture in the construction industry. Therefore, the purpose of this paper is to develop a knowledge-based safety culture questionnaire and examine its validity and reliability in the Indian context. Design/methodology/approach: A questionnaire survey was formulated after identifying 69 influencing factors from a thorough literature review. In total, 210 valid responses were obtained from key stakeholders operating in Indian construction industry. Reliability and validity of the measurement scale were examined by factor analysis and inter-item correlation test. Comparison of knowledge-based safety culture scores across several demographic profiles of the respondents was utilized for testing discriminant validity. Findings: Results suggest that the new instrument appears to be a reliable, valid and sensitive instrument that will contribute in examining the effect of key factors that influence the importance of the knowledge dimension toward developing safety culture in the construction industry. Originality/value: The measurement tool developed in this study focuses on considering the importance of knowledge management in enhancing safety culture of the construction industry. This instrument can be utilized to compare the level of safety culture among key stakeholders of construction projects. Hence, improving performance of construction industry needs assessing state of the practices in the industry and devising improvement intervention. The purpose of this paper is to measure improvement requirement level of different construction management practice areas and to identify the underlying improvement dimensions in Ethiopian construction industry. Design/methodology/approach: Questionnaire survey was developed for data collection based on a thorough literature review which yielded 28 construction management practice areas. Purposive sampling method was used to select respondents for the survey. Mean score was used to identify the required improvement level, and one sample T-test was carried out to identify significance of improvement requirement. Factor analysis was conducted to identify the underlying dimensions of the construction management practice areas. Findings: Findings indicate 27 areas need significant improvement. This shows the low level of adoption of good construction management practices in Ethiopian construction industry. Factor analysis resulted in the areas being grouped to four broad improvement dimensions, namely, project management, organization management, knowledge and risk management and project development and contract management. Originality/value: The findings provide information for appropriate action by the stakeholders to raise standards of adopted construction management practices. It also show areas of construction management which require more focused research in the context of Ethiopian construction industry. Typically, data on lake inflows/outflows or benefits are not available. Under the circumstances, the best way to collect data is through a questionnaire survey and interviews with residents of the area. The study aims to determine the present condition of the lake and quantify the advantages of the lake on crop productivity after and before the construction of the bund. A reconnaissance investigation of the area found that the lake might have an impact within a 5 km radius. As a result, a survey was carried out within a 5 km radius. The total amount of lake water used for agriculture is 33264 mm3. The incorrect management of the lake's water has resulted in a water deficit in the study region. Consequently, residents who benefit from the lake are increasingly dependent on alternative water sources, such as wells and small ponds. As a result, the yield decreased by 20.45%. After the bund construction was built across the outflow of lake water, the profit increased by 37.88%, making more water available throughout the year. According to the study, appropriate conservation efforts require community input. In the Indian context, the growth in housing supply has always lagged behind the demand. The present study examines the residential real estate sector to identify recurrent sources of claims hampering efficient delivery of housing assets. In mass urban housing supply by private real estate promoters/developers, 19 key factors reflective of the absence of time-bound, cost-certain and scope-adherent delivery of residential assets were identified. Following this, a questionnaire survey was undertaken to gain the viewpoints of relevant sector-specific stakeholders on the identified factors. Statistical analyses were subsequently conducted to arrive at key claim-causing factors bearing relevance to deficient housing delivery in India. Assessment of the viewpoints of a diverse set of real estate stakeholders pointed toward the presence of significant deterrents in the form of delays and cost-escalators, leading to unavoidable claims and litigation between residential real estate promoters/developers and consumers. The findings indicate the pressing need to optimize residential real estate asset delivery in India through the addressing of recurrent claims with respect to delays and cost-escalation. © 2023 American Society of Civil Engineers.
